Advanced Tool Wear and Breakage Detection System for CNC Machining

TMAC is a tool wear and breakage detection system, that gives real time control of the cutting process with its direct interface to the CNC to make automatic, real-time corrective adjustments during cutting. TMAC allows machine tools to run unattended, reduces cycle time, maximizes tool life, and stores all cutting data for analysis. TMAC Version 3.0 is completely redesigned with a streamlined, browser-based user-interface, customizable viewing options, and expanded monitoring capabilities!
